I don't think you can use HTML to remove HTML,
you can hide HTML commands with
<!-- TEXT OR SCRITPS HERE -->
Any scripts between the <!-- AND --> wont show up on the HTML document.
using those are good for leaving reminds like where a form starts and stops or to place something there that you might use later.
